Direct comparison of every spec from each device profile.
| Specification | Arizer Air SE | Linx Apollo |
|---|---|---|
| Price (USD) | $90 | $260 |
| Device Type | Portable | Portable |
| Heating Type | Hybrid | — |
| Heat Up Time | ~1 minute | — |
| Temperature Range | 180°C-210°C | 220°F - 428°F |
| Chamber Capacity | ~0.25 grams | N/A |
| Battery Type | Swappable 18650 | Internal |
| Battery Capacity | — | 2600mAh |
| Battery Life | ~80 minutes | ~10 sessions |
| Charging | Micro USB | Micro USB |
| Charge Time | — | 3-4 hours |
| Dimensions | — | 60 x 40 x 40mm |
| Weight | — | 150 grams |
| Power Adjustment | Preset - 5 Stages | Modular - 4 Stages |
| Chamber Material | Glass | Quartz |
| Concentrate Support | — | Yes |
| Brand | Arizer | Linx Vapor |
| Adjustable Airflow | — | Yes |
| Country of Manufacture | China | — |
| Heating Element | Ceramic | — |
| Release Date | 2023 | — |
| Session Style | Session | — |
| Warranty | 1 year | 1 year |
The biggest practical difference is price tier: the Arizer Air SE sits at $90 while the Linx Apollo is $260, a gap of about $170 that puts them in different buying brackets.
Arizer Air SE is the cheaper option at $90 compared with $260 for the Linx Apollo, about $170 less. Live retailer pricing can shift, so confirm before buying.
Arizer Air SE uses swappable 18650, so you can carry spares for back-to-back days. The Linx Apollo has a built-in battery you can't swap on the go.
Arizer Air SE lists a chamber capacity of ~0.25 grams; the Linx Apollo lists N/A.
Arizer Air SE's spec sheet lists ~80 minutes; the Linx Apollo lists ~10 sessions. The two manufacturers measure battery life differently here, so direct comparison isn't straightforward.
